Commit message (Collapse) | Author | Age | Files | Lines | |
---|---|---|---|---|---|
* | SONAR-6525 Fix security bypass on plugin-contributed pages | Jean-Baptiste Lievremont | 2015-05-05 | 2 | -37/+13 |
| | |||||
* | SONAR-6427 SONAR-6428 Add permission checks on plugin pages | Jean-Baptiste Lievremont | 2015-05-05 | 8 | -43/+320 |
| | |||||
* | SONAR-6428 Fix WS example & response | Jean-Baptiste Lievremont | 2015-05-05 | 2 | -2/+2 |
| | |||||
* | SONAR-6427 Fix WS example & response | Jean-Baptiste Lievremont | 2015-05-05 | 3 | -3/+4 |
| | |||||
* | SONAR-6265 apply feedback | Stas Vilchik | 2015-05-05 | 6 | -7/+26 |
| | |||||
* | SONAR-5851 apply feedback | Stas Vilchik | 2015-05-05 | 3 | -1/+4 |
| | |||||
* | SONAR-6138 apply feedback | Stas Vilchik | 2015-05-05 | 1 | -4/+7 |
| | |||||
* | SONAR-6366 remove operational field from JSON response | Sébastien Lesaint | 2015-05-05 | 3 | -38/+30 |
| | | | | remove operational field from response of /api/system/migrate_db, response from /api/system/status should be used instead | ||||
* | SONAR-6366 add status NOT_SUPPORTED | Sébastien Lesaint | 2015-05-05 | 2 | -12/+20 |
| | |||||
* | fix JSON empty msg field on /api/system/restart when not in dev mode | Sébastien Lesaint | 2015-05-05 | 2 | -6/+4 |
| | |||||
* | SONAR-6366 add missing impl of PlatformDatabaseMigrationAsynchronousTest | Sébastien Lesaint | 2015-05-05 | 1 | -22/+9 |
| | |||||
* | SONAR-6366 SQ state check in RoR now uses Java DBMigration status | Sébastien Lesaint | 2015-05-05 | 2 | -1/+36 |
| | | | | use to be based on the RoR code handling the DB migration, it is now based on its Java replacement | ||||
* | SONAR-6366 split ruby upgradeAndStart into three Java steps | Sébastien Lesaint | 2015-05-05 | 15 | -82/+254 |
| | | | | | modified ruby scripts used by RubyBridge to define and instance a class instead of only define a method alone because mapping such script to a Java interface works only for the first script (at least in unit tests) split upgrade_and_start from Ruby into two seperate Ruby tasks (trigger ActiveRecord migration on one side and web route (re)creation on the other) and a pure Java task to restart the container | ||||
* | SONAR-6366 make Java WS available when DB migration is needed | Sébastien Lesaint | 2015-05-05 | 5 | -37/+154 |
| | | | | | | | | introduce a new "level" in ServerComponents called safe-mode which is started in place of level3 and 4 when DB needs to be migrated update ROR code so that Java WS are always started by ROR, even when DB needs an upgrade. In such case, only Java Webservices which supports DB to be in such state are now instanced in addition, make sure the currentContainer is pointing at all times to a fully initialized container chain (one ending with level4 or safemode), this ensure there is always valid components to support the UI and WS calls PlatformDatabaseMigration is part of level2 in order to have the same instance share between safe mode container and level3/4 containers therefor avoiding loosing the migration status once the migration is copmplete and the Platform#doStart() is called refactor Platform code to separate current container switch from start/stop of containers | ||||
* | Dashboard webService and action belong to level 4 | Sébastien Lesaint | 2015-05-05 | 1 | -2/+4 |
| | |||||
* | SONAR-6366 add new WS to migrate SonarQube DB | Sébastien Lesaint | 2015-05-05 | 8 | -25/+471 |
| | | | | WS is available on /api/system/migrate_db | ||||
* | system/upgrades and system/restart should not require user authent | Sébastien Lesaint | 2015-05-05 | 3 | -14/+22 |
| | | | | remove global authentication verification on /api/system in RoR so that WS /api/system/upgrades and /api/system/restart do not require user to be authenticated | ||||
* | SONAR-6365 consistent properties for plugin in JSON response | Sébastien Lesaint | 2015-05-04 | 3 | -20/+33 |
| | |||||
* | SONAR-5851 apply feedback | Stas Vilchik | 2015-05-04 | 7 | -66/+84 |
| | |||||
* | SONAR-6210 show key, hide parameters | Stas Vilchik | 2015-05-04 | 2 | -32/+8 |
| | |||||
* | SONAR-6215 do not show tab for currently open item | Stas Vilchik | 2015-05-04 | 2 | -1/+14 |
| | |||||
* | SONAR-6464 Optimize query that return file source hashes in /batch/project WS | Julien Lancelot | 2015-05-04 | 3 | -5/+39 |
| | |||||
* | update the versions of node.js and npm | Stas Vilchik | 2015-05-04 | 2 | -5/+2 |
| | |||||
* | fix quality flaws | Stas Vilchik | 2015-05-04 | 1 | -2/+0 |
| | |||||
* | Fix /api/issues/seach Ws description | Julien Lancelot | 2015-05-04 | 1 | -2/+9 |
| | |||||
* | fix missing line return at EOF | Sébastien Lesaint | 2015-05-04 | 1 | -0/+1 |
| | |||||
* | SONAR-6379 fix minor typo in action description | Sébastien Lesaint | 2015-05-04 | 1 | -1/+1 |
| | |||||
* | SONAR-6377 fix typo in actio description | Sébastien Lesaint | 2015-05-04 | 1 | -1/+1 |
| | |||||
* | SONAR-6455 Create WS /api/dependencies/show | Julien Lancelot | 2015-04-30 | 10 | -2/+534 |
| | |||||
* | SONAR-6458 Persist file dependencies in the compute engine | Julien Lancelot | 2015-04-30 | 11 | -23/+518 |
| | |||||
* | SONAR-6458 Create FileDependencyDao to insert and select file dependencies | Julien Lancelot | 2015-04-30 | 6 | -0/+167 |
| | |||||
* | SONAR-6429 Add showProvisioning when appropriate | Jean-Baptiste Lievremont | 2015-04-30 | 5 | -1/+18 |
| | |||||
* | SONAR-6466 Refactor create/update methods out of UserService into UserUpdater | Jean-Baptiste Lievremont | 2015-04-30 | 14 | -387/+228 |
| | |||||
* | SONAR-6376 SONAR-6383 remove artifact from JSON response | Sébastien Lesaint | 2015-04-30 | 6 | -83/+12 |
| | |||||
* | SONAR-6379 add release description and changeLogUrl in JSON response | Sébastien Lesaint | 2015-04-30 | 4 | -8/+28 |
| | | | | + fix broken br tag in action description | ||||
* | SONAR-6366 SONAR-6379 remove artifact from JSON response | Sébastien Lesaint | 2015-04-30 | 6 | -144/+109 |
| | |||||
* | SONAR-6377 rename status + add better description of it | Sébastien Lesaint | 2015-04-30 | 4 | -10/+16 |
| | |||||
* | Fix some other quality flaws | Simon Brandhof | 2015-04-30 | 1 | -1/+1 |
| | |||||
* | Fix benchmarck test because of new type in file_sources | Julien Lancelot | 2015-04-30 | 1 | -2/+2 |
| | |||||
* | SONAR-6380 fix error in action description | Sébastien Lesaint | 2015-04-29 | 1 | -3/+1 |
| | |||||
* | SONAR-6453 Add columns in the dependencies table | Julien Lancelot | 2015-04-29 | 5 | -1/+182 |
| | |||||
* | order independent tests of tests - SONAR-6255 | Teryk Bellahsene | 2015-04-29 | 1 | -3/+2 |
| | |||||
* | several tests with the same name SONAR-6255 | Teryk Bellahsene | 2015-04-28 | 2 | -95/+202 |
| | | | | | several tests can have the same name. a uuid is introduced to have an identifier for the test. coverage details are aggregated for all the tests with the same name. | ||||
* | persist tests in db - SONAR-6255 | Teryk Bellahsene | 2015-04-28 | 13 | -81/+622 |
| | |||||
* | add new column data_type in file_sources table - SONAR-6255 | Teryk Bellahsene | 2015-04-28 | 24 | -27/+227 |
| | |||||
* | Fix quality flaws | Jean-Baptiste Lievremont | 2015-04-28 | 6 | -22/+33 |
| | |||||
* | SONAR-6428 Use default project dashboards when user has no specific config | Jean-Baptiste Lievremont | 2015-04-28 | 3 | -0/+42 |
| | |||||
* | SONAR-6427 Add root qualifiers in global nav WS | Jean-Baptiste Lievremont | 2015-04-28 | 3 | -4/+47 |
| | |||||
* | SONAR-6428 Replace server-side URL generation with display conditions | Jean-Baptiste Lievremont | 2015-04-28 | 10 | -409/+231 |
| | |||||
* | SONAR-6428 Apply feedback from PR | Jean-Baptiste Lievremont | 2015-04-28 | 5 | -34/+78 |
| |